No | Bill Number | Agenda Title | Deliberation Procedures | Date of Resolution | Council Resolution Results |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
1 | Proposal No. 1 | Ordinance to Partially Amend the Ordinance Establishing Special Provisions for the Protection of Specific Personal Information in Inagi City | General Affairs Committee | March 28, 2022 | Original Proposal Approved |
2 | Proposal No. 2 | Ordinance to Partially Amend the Inagi City Fixed Asset Valuation Review Committee Ordinance | General Affairs Committee | March 28, 2022 | Original Proposal Approved |
3 | Proposal No. 3 | Ordinance to Partially Amend the Regulations on Compensation and Expense Reimbursement for Part-Time Special Staff of Inagi City | General Affairs Committee | March 28, 2022 | Original Proposal Approved |
4 | Proposal No. 4 | Ordinance to Partially Amend the National Health Insurance Tax Ordinance of Inagi City | Construction and Environment Committee | March 28, 2022 | Original Proposal Approved |
5 | Proposal No. 5 | Ordinance to Partially Amend the Inagi City National Health Insurance Ordinance | Construction and Environment Committee | March 28, 2022 | Original Proposal Approved |
6 | Proposal No. 6 | Ordinance to Partially Amend the Inagi City Fire Brigade Ordinance | General Affairs Committee | March 28, 2022 | Original Proposal Approved |
7 | Proposal No. 7 | Supplementary Budget (No. 12) for the General Account of Inagi City, Tokyo for Fiscal Year 2021 | Special Committee on Supplementary Budgets | March 8, 2022 | Original Proposal Approved |
8 | Proposal No. 8 | Supplementary Budget (No. 3) for the National Health Insurance Program Special Account of Inagi City, Tokyo for the 2021 fiscal year | Special Committee on Supplementary Budgets | March 8, 2022 | Original Proposal Approved |
9 | Proposal No. 9 | Supplementary Budget (No. 2) for the Special Account of the Land Readjustment Project in Inagi City, Tokyo for the 3rd year of Reiwa | Special Committee on Supplementary Budgets | March 8, 2022 | Original Proposal Approved |
10 | Proposal No. 10 | Fiscal Year 2022 Tokyo Inagi City General Fund Budget | Special Budget Committee | March 28, 2022 | Original Proposal Approved |
11 | Proposal No. 11 | Fiscal Year 2022 Tokyo Inagi City National Health Insurance Program Special Account Budget | Special Budget Committee | March 28, 2022 | Original Proposal Approved |
12 | Proposal No. 12 | Fiscal Year 2022 Tokyo Inagi City Land Readjustment Project Special Account Budget | Special Budget Committee | March 28, 2022 | Original Proposal Approved |
13 | Proposal No. 13 | Fiscal Year 2022 Tokyo Inagi City Long-Term Care Insurance Special Account Budget | Special Budget Committee | March 28, 2022 | Original Proposal Approved |
14 | Proposal No. 14 | Fiscal Year 2022 Tokyo Inagi City Late-Stage Elderly Medical Care Special Account Budget | Special Budget Committee | March 28, 2022 | Original Proposal Approved |
15 | Proposal No. 15 | Fiscal Year 2022 Tokyo Inagi City Sewerage Operations Budget | Special Budget Committee | March 28, 2022 | Original Proposal Approved |
16 | Proposal No. 16 | Fiscal Year 2022 Tokyo Inagi City Hospital Business Accounting Budget | Special Budget Committee | March 28, 2022 | Original Proposal Approved |
17 | Proposal No. 17 | Amendment to Part of the Tokyo Metropolitan Late-Stage Elderly Medical Care Association Regulations | Immediate Decision | February 28, 2022 | Original Proposal Approved |
18 | Proposal No. 18 | Request for Approval of Special Decision (Supplementary Budget for the General Fund of Inagi City for Fiscal Year 2021 (No. 11)) | Immediate Decision | February 28, 2022 | Approval Passed |
